That looks like a very nice, and healthy, Rose bubble tip anemone. I'd say hobbyist price range between $75 (in a very saturated BTA market) upwards of $150 to someone who wants a nice big and healthy specimen. Rose and rainbow BTA's are very common nowadays, and some people are even giving smaller clones away. If you're selling, I hope you find a buyer that appreciates it! Its beautiful!

Without some form of “lineage” its just a rose bubble tip. True roses (with no to minimal green and deep reds like that) I’ve found are still uncommon (though not rare). Just my opinion

Pricing is relatively accurate above depending if you’re selling small babies or full size adults.
